Public bug reported:

1) Ubuntu version: Kubuntu 13.10
2) Package version:
ibus 1.5.3-6ubuntu2

3) What you expected to happen
    [1] Right click the ibus icon on the System Tray.
    [2] Click "Preference".
    [3] Preference dialog opens.
4) What happened instead
    [1] Right click the ibus icon on the System Tray.
    [2] Click "Preference".
    [3] Nothing happened. Preference dialog didn't open.

5) The solution
Install gir1.2-gtk-2.0.

6) Details
When I execute ibus-setup instead of opening the preference dialog from GUI, I 
got following output:

$ ibus-setup
ERROR:root:Could not find any typelib for Gtk
Traceback (most recent call last):
  File "/usr/share/ibus/setup/main.py", line 29, in <module>
    from gi.repository import Gtk
ImportError: cannot import name Gtk

I searched and found that gi.repository.Gtk is included in
gir1.2-gtk-2.0 package.

Please add gir1.2-gtk-2.0 to the dependency list of ibus.

ProblemType: Bug
DistroRelease: Ubuntu 13.10
Package: ibus 1.5.3-6ubuntu2
ProcVersionSignature: Ubuntu 3.11.0-14.21-generic 3.11.7
Uname: Linux 3.11.0-14-generic x86_64
ApportVersion: 2.12.5-0ubuntu2.1
Architecture: amd64
Date: Sun Dec  8 13:15:09 2013
EcryptfsInUse: Yes
InstallationDate: Installed on 2013-11-12 (25 days ago)
InstallationMedia: Kubuntu 13.10 "Saucy Salamander" - Release amd64 (20131016.1)
MarkForUpload: True
SourcePackage: ibus
UpgradeStatus: No upgrade log present (probably fresh install)

** Affects: ibus (Ubuntu)
     Importance: Undecided
         Status: New


** Tags: ibus packaging saucy

-- 
You received this bug notification because you are a member of Ubuntu
Bugs, which is subscribed to Ubuntu.
https://bugs.launchpad.net/bugs/1258867

Title:
  Can't open ibus preference dialog (ibus-setup) without gir1.2-gtk-2.0
  although it is not registered in the dependency list of ibus package

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/ibus/+bug/1258867/+subscriptions

-- 
ubuntu-bugs mailing list
[email protected]
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to